Algeria.. The attack inside a mosque reveals the escalation of neighborhood gang violence and the challenges of protecting places of worship

Algeria –The incident of an attempted assault on the imam of a mosque in the municipality of Bordj El Kiffan, after he delivered a sermon on the phenomenon of neighborhood gangs, once again highlighted the growing manifestations of violence and the expansion of the audacity of some deviants, after the violations spread to places of worship, in a scene that sparked a widespread wave of condemnation.

The Algerian security services announced the arrest of two people with criminal records, suspected of involvement in forming a neighborhood gang, spreading terror among citizens, and fighting on the public road using bladed weapons, in addition to violating the sanctity of a mosque and attempting to attack its imam.

The security intervention came after a video clip was circulated on social media, documenting a violent quarrel between the two suspects, before they headed to a mosque to attempt to attack the imam due to the contents of his sermon, which touched on the dangers of neighborhood gangs and their impact on society.

The investigations, which took place under the supervision of the competent prosecution, resulted in the identification of the two suspects and their arrest in a short time, with the seizure of six prohibited white weapons of different sizes.

This incident raises questions about the growing audacity of some gangs, and their ability to cross red lines by targeting spaces that are supposed to remain far from manifestations of violence, which reinforces calls for continued toughening of the response to this phenomenon, strengthening the protection of places of worship, and consolidating the prestige of the law in the face of all forms of crime that threaten societal security.
